Access to Enterprise Vault mail archives if Primaray Exchange server is down

HI,

I have question, I have Enterprise Vault server 9.0 and exchange 2007, and clients are access their archieves. If primaray exchange server goes down, then will the users be able to access their archieves using outlook.

If they have an offline store (cached mode with an OST) they can still double click the shortcuts and retrieve their items because this makes a direct call to the EV server and not the exchange server The users won't be able to restore items to their mailbox or archive new items until exchange comes back online Users will also be able to access archive explorer and search so they can retrieve their mail that way also You could also give users Vault Cache and virtual vault so that users can get their items in case network is down or they are offline or the EV server is offline also

Even without vault cache, the users can doubleclick on a shortcut and it will retreive the item.  Also, if Archive Explorer is enabled they can see and access the archived emails.  Exchange is not required at this point.
